ContiTech is amongst the frontrunners in the booming Chinese economy. With its railway engineering unit, the company has already been doing business in China for 30 years, equipping rail vehicles with primary and secondary suspension systems. ContiTech air spring systems have been deployed in the high-tech Velaro China, CRH3-380 and Zefiro CRH1-380 trains, as well as the Maglev (Transrapid) and Chinastar.

ContiTech is also strongly represented in subway trains in the country’s large metropolitan areas. Its equipment is found in trains on Shanghais eleven metro lines, for example, but also in the metro systems in Hong Kong, Nan-Jing, Guangzhou, Hangzhou and Shenzhen. The hub of ContiTechs operations in China is its modern plant in Changshu. From this hub, ContiTech supplies its entire Chinese market.

With the certification to ISO 9001, TS 16949 and IRIS, the test laboratory has fulfilled top requirements already for many years. Since 2012, the test laboratory of ContiTech has been accredited for various testing procedures in accordance with DIN EN ISO / IEC 17025. The business unit thus has at its disposal the world’s only test lab for rail vehicle air spring systems that has been officially certified as independent.
